> I'm looking at the Ubuntu packaging and updates. Debian and Ubuntu don't
> have for policy to upload new majors versions in stable distro since
> that would somewhat defeat the purpose of having a stable distribution
> (ie users want softwares to behave in a known way and new major versions
> tend to add behaviour changes and bugs while fixing others).
> Redhat seems to have different policy on the topic though and that's
> their choice, now it's up to upstream to decide whether the community
> efforts are worth to only benefit one corporate version or a
> distribution
